Financial Planning Specialist

Ameriprise Financial Services, LLC · Seminole, FL · 3 wk ago
On-siteFinanceFull-time

Responsibilities

  • Absolutely gather, input, and maintain client financial data within the Financial Planning Tool Suite.
  • Demonstrate strong proficiency in navigating and utilizing the Financial Planning Tool Suite to support planning activities.
  • Develop comprehensive financial plans and deliverables, including tailored recommendations aligned with client goals.
  • Update, modify, and refresh existing financial plans based on advisor direction and changing client needs.
  • Monitor the progress of financial plans from initiation through completion, identifying and resolving any bottlenecks or process inefficiencies.
  • Collaborate closely with clients to deliver a seamless, professional, and positive planning experience.
  • Serve as a liaison between internal teams and third-party planning partners to ensure effective coordination and execution.
  • Answer questions and provide readily available information to clients, if requested, as it relates to their financial plan.
  • Participate in client meetings, as requested by the advisor, to support plan presentation and discussion.
